As @Odyssey13 mentioned it's very important to be sure that your phone meets the minimum operating system requirements

 

You can also try :

  • Removing the tracker from your phone's Bluetooth settings with all devices listed there too.
  • Restart your phone and your tracker (again). 
  • Now add the tracker to the Bluetooth list and reopen the Fitbit app to start a sync.
  • Be sure your phone has a cellular data or Wi-Fi connection.

Also on your Samsung phone

try going into the "Optimise Battery Usage" settings and make sure that the Fitbit app and the following three are disabled (meaning: NOT optimised. Just make sure to turn the switch off )

 

- Bluetooth
- Bluetooth Midi Service
- BluetoothTest
